Book Overview

Tales Told Out Of School is a collection of short stories written by American author Edward Sylvester Ellis and published in 1899. The book features a variety of tales set in and around schools, ranging from humorous anecdotes to more serious and dramatic stories. Some of the stories explore themes of friendship, loyalty, and perseverance, while others touch on issues such as bullying, prejudice, and social class. The characters in the book include students, teachers, and other school staff, each with their own unique personalities and experiences. Ellis's writing style is engaging and accessible, making the book an enjoyable read for both young and adult audiences.
